Our Story

Why did we keep the name "Miamitown Equine", even after moving north of Miamitown?
The name is part of who we are, and how we got started! 


Miamitown Pet Hospital was founded in 1985 by Dr. Michael Frederick as a general mixed practice treating both large and small animals. Dr. Frederick was Dr. Hood's own horse vet growing up, and Dr. Hood got her first experiences with equine veterinary medicine while riding along in Dr. Frederick's vet truck. Dr. Frederick would joke with her that she should go to vet school and come back to her hometown to take over the equine practice after graduation. So that's exactly what she did! 


After joining Dr. Frederick in 2016 (and answering his frequent question "Are you sure you want to do this for a living?" with a determined YES!), Dr. Hood started Miamitown Equine Veterinary Services in 2017, splitting off the equine practice from Miamitown Pet Hospital to provide specialized care for horses. Dr. Frederick has stepped away from primary practice in recent years, but remains a trusted consultant.

Our team has continued to grow, and i
n 2024, we expanded to a new location with an outpatient haul-in clinic.

Anna Hood, DVM, CVMMP - Practice Owner & Equine Veterinarian

​

Dr. Hood enjoys providing dedicated care for her equine patients including chiropractic services, high quality dentistry, podiatry, lameness evaluation, and general medical and wellness care.  Dr. Hood loves building relationships with her patients and clients, caring for them year after year, through their riding years and into retirement. Dr. Hood especially enjoys caring for senior horses and keeping them as healthy as possible in their golden years. Born and raised in Cincinnati, she is a lifelong Bengals fan (Who Dey!) and horsewoman. In her free time, Dr. Hood enjoys riding and showing her horse Jiggs, a sassy Connemara/Thoroughbred cross mare, and spending time with her husband, daughter, son, dog, and cat.

 

Dr. Hood is a graduate from Purdue University College of Veterinary Medicine after also completing her B.S. degree in Animal Science at Purdue. Dr. Hood also attended the Integrative Veterinary Medical Institute and is certified in Equine Veterinary Medical Manipulation (equine chiropractic). Dr. Hood is a member of the American Veterinary Medical Association (AVMA) and the American Association of Equine Practitioners (AAEP), and serves on the Practice Culture Subcommittee for the AAEP Equine Veterinary Sustainability Initiative.

Jamie Nickels, DVM - Equine Veterinarian

​

Dr. Nickels has a special interest in sports medicine and lameness evaluation, but enjoys all aspects of general practice! Instead of just doing "band-aid" treatments, she is dedicated to identifying the root cause of lameness and performance issues and helping her patients return to comfort and soundness. Dr. Nickels grew up in the Cincinnati area, riding hunter/jumpers and in the Quarter Horse circuit, and has made her way back to her hometown. In her free time she likes to spend time with her family, garden, golf, and ride her two horses.

 

Dr. Nickels attended Ohio State for both her undergraduate degree and veterinary school. After veterinary school, she completed a year long internship at Woodside Equine Clinic in Virginia. There she gained additional knowledge and skills, spending half of her time learning about high quality general practice and the other half about hospitalized/referral surgical and medical cases. Following her internship, Dr. Nickels practiced in Eastern Ohio, where she worked with a variety of horses, including pleasure, performance, and working horses before joining our team here at Miamitown Equine. She is a member of the American Association of Equine Practitioners (AAEP) and American Veterinary Medicine Association (AVMA).

Emily Crawford, DVM - Equine Veterinarian 

​

Dr. Crawford enjoys working closely with clients to support the long-term health and well-being of their horses. Her professional interests include internal medicine, specialized imaging (including endoscopy and ultrasound), and preventative medicine/wellness. Originally from Northeast Ohio, Dr. Crawford’s interest in veterinary medicine began early—through visits from the family’s livestock veterinarian, observing their equine vet, and caring for the family’s horses, goats, and pets. She was actively involved in 4-H, raising pygmy goats and market lambs, and developed a love for horses growing up barrel racing and transitioned to competing in ranch horse events in college. Outside of work, Dr. Crawford enjoys spending time with her husband and their two dogs, watching sports, hiking, and baking.

​

She earned her Doctor of Veterinary Medicine from Iowa State University and an undergraduate degree in Animal Science from the University of Findlay. Following veterinary school she completed a rotating equine internship at Wisconsin Equine Clinic & Hospital. There, she gained experience in both general field medicine and in-hospital specialty cases, including surgery, advanced imaging (CT and MRI), and internal medicine. She is also a member of the American Association of Equine Practitioners (AAEP) and the American Veterinary Medical Association (AVMA).
